Celebrating Christmas with loved ones is all about creating memories and traditions that will be cherished for years to come. This blog post will guide you through some memorable ways to make the most of this festive season with your family and friends.

1. DIY Home Decorations

Kick off the holiday season by decorating your home together.

In the lead up to this event, spend a day crafting homemade Christmas decorations. This could include making wreaths, ornaments, or festive garlands. Not only is this a great way to personalise your decor, but it's also a fun activity for all ages.

Then turn the occasion into a festive event with music and snacks. Involve everyone in hanging ornaments, setting up the Christmas tree, and stringing lights.

2. Create a Christmas Eve Box

Start a new tradition by preparing a Christmas Eve box for each family member. Fill it with cool summer pyjamas, iced chocolate mix, a Christmas movie or book, and perhaps a small toy or trinket. This little box of happiness can set the tone for a heartwarming occasion.

3. DIY Christmas gifts

Creating your own Christmas gifts is a wonderful way to add a personal touch to your holiday giving. For example, you can make peppermint candy spoons by melting crushed peppermint candy in a spoon-shaped mold and dipping them in chocolate, a great accompaniment for hot cocoa. Another idea is to prepare a homemade hot chocolate mix, layered in a jar with various toppings, for a creamy and delicious gift. For a more personal touch, you can create photo gifts like personalised photo candles, photo magnets, or keepsake photo ornaments. These are not only thoughtful but also easy to make.

4. Baking Together with a Christmas-themed touch

Nothing brings people together like food. Organise a family baking day where everyone contributes to making holiday treats. From gingerbread houses to Christmas cookies, the kitchen will be filled with delightful aromas and plenty of opportunities for bonding. Get creative with Christmas-shaped ideas. You can even have a friendly competition on who makes the best dish, or best themed creation.

5. Movie Nights with a Twist

Organise a Christmas movie marathon, but with a twist. Let each family member choose their favourite holiday film, and then watch them back-to-back. You can even dress up as characters from the movies for added fun.

6. Christmas Storytelling Night

Dedicate an evening to storytelling. Find a cosy spot in your home and share favourite Christmas stories or personal family stories related to the holidays. This can include reading classic Christmas tales, sharing past holiday experiences, or even creating a new story together. There are also audible classic christmas stories that everyone can listen to. 

7. Volunteering Together

One of the true spirits of Christmas is giving back. Choose a local charity or community event where your family can volunteer together. It could be helping at a soup kitchen, organising a toy drive, or participating in a charity run. This not only creates a lasting memory but also teaches the importance of compassion and kindness.

8. Cook a Festive Feast Together

Cooking a special Christmas meal together can be a delightful experience. Get creative by assigning each guest or family member a different country, and have them bring a dish inspired by that nation's holiday cuisine. This way, you can travel the world from your dining table, experiencing unique flavours and traditions.

9. Creating a Christmas Scrapbook

Document your holiday season by creating a Christmas scrapbook. Include photos, recipes, and little notes about each event or activity you did together. This scrapbook will become a treasured keepsake that you can look back on in years to come.

10. Outdoor Adventures

If weather permits, plan some outdoor activities like camping in your backyard with Christmas lights, decorations and music. The fresh air and the joy of being together in nature can be incredibly refreshing and invigorating.

11. Host a Themed Christmas Party

Throw a Christmas party with a unique theme. It could be an ugly sweater party, a Christmas karaoke night, or a festive costume party. This not only makes for a fun event but also allows everyone to unleash their creativity.

12. Christmas Carolling

Go Christmas carolling in your neighbourhood or at a local community centre. This traditional activity is not only fun but also spreads joy and cheer to others.

13. Attend a Christmas Show or Event

Check out local events like Christmas markets, light shows, or theatre productions. Attending these events can become a yearly tradition and is a great way to immerse yourself in the holiday spirit.

14. Christmas Morning Rituals

Create special Christmas morning rituals. Whether it's opening presents together, having a special breakfast, or reading a Christmas story, these rituals will be eagerly anticipated each year.

15. Plan a Secret Santa Gift Exchange

Organise a Secret Santa gift exchange. This not only adds an element of surprise to your Christmas celebration but also ensures everyone gets a gift without breaking the bank.

16. Christmas Countdown Calendar

Build the excitement with a Christmas countdown calendar. Fill it with small treats, activities, or notes of gratitude for each day leading up to Christmas.

Certainly! Here are five more creative and memorable ways to celebrate Christmas with your loved ones:

17. Christmas Lights Tour

Organise a tour of the neighbourhood to see the Christmas lights. You can do this by walking, driving, or even biking if the weather permits. This simple activity can be magical, especially for children, as you all marvel at the festive lights and decorations in your community.

18. Christmas-Themed Puzzle Challenge

Work on some Christmas-themed puzzles together. Choose puzzles that reflect the holiday season and spend time as a family solving them. This activity is not only relaxing but also a great way to engage in quiet conversation and teamwork.

19. Create a Christmas Playlist

Compile a Christmas playlist with input from everyone. Let each family member choose their favourite holiday songs to add to the playlist. This personalised collection of music can be played during other activities or on Christmas day, creating a soundtrack for your holiday memories.

20. Host a Christmas Cookie Exchange

Invite friends and family to a Christmas cookie exchange. Each guest brings a batch of their favourite holiday cookies, and everyone gets to take home a variety of treats. This is a delightful way to try different recipes and enjoy a sweet array of festive flavours.


In conclusion, Christmas is a time for love, laughter, and creating lasting memories with those you hold dear. These ideas are just a starting point to inspire you to make this Christmas one of the most memorable yet. Remember, it's not about how much you spend or how perfect everything is, but about the time spent and the memories made with your loved ones. Merry Christmas!